Some Info on Dental Crowns

Those planning to avail of low cost dental crowns in Algodones, will appreciate this quick guide:

  • Teeth caps are used for one or more of the following fixes: to cover or restore a damaged tooth; to prevent further damage to a weak tooth; to keep a bridgework intact; and to act as a dental implant cover.
  • Antibiotics may be administered before and after the procedure if the person has a heart condition, a liver disease, a weak immune system and artificial joints, among other health issues.
  • You can choose from ceramic, porcelain, porcelain-fused-to-metal, metal, all-resin, and stainless steel tooth caps.

Most of the medical tourists taking advantage of affordable dental care in Mexico are from the US and signboard-close-to-los-algodones-mexicoCanada due to their relatively close proximity, which also means cheaper fares and an easier, more convenient journey. This healthcare hub is just across the border from Yuma, Arizona, and only about two to four hours from San Diego, Los Angeles, and Phoenix.

  • This health tourism city is a favorite summer getaway of older Americans and Canadians when winter hits their native lands. These “snowbirds” combine their visit with getting their smiles refurbished at a fraction of the American prices.
  • The name of the city means  “The Cottons” (referring to the cotton plant) when translated in English.
  • Tourists coming from the US can reach the city more conveniently through Interstate 8 (I-8).
  • Visitors will notice that there are more tooth treatment offices and pharmacies here than restaurants and shops. This is because of the city’s shift of focus from tourism to medicine.
